What companies run services between Scansano, Italy and Turin, Italy?
Trenitalia Frecce operates a train from Grosseto to Torino Porta Nuova twice daily. Tickets cost €50–130 and the journey takes 5h 1m. Trenitalia Intercity also services this route twice daily.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Grosseto to Turin 6 times a week. Tickets cost €40–65 and the journey takes 9h 30m.
